Have you ever seen or heard of the movies The Mummy or The Mummy Returns? Mummies have always played a part in nightmares for Western cultures, but in ancient Egypt, mummification was a serious religious ritual. They believed that preserving human remains was necessary so that the previous owner could enjoy the fruits of the afterlife. In this science fair project, you will learn about the rituals and science of mummification by mummifying a hot dog.

What do sand and cereal have in common? They are both granular materials, which means they are made up of solid particles, but they can actually flow like liquid. When two granular materials with very different-sized particles are mixed, you can actually separate each type by putting them in a rotating device called a tumbler. In this science project, you will examine how common household granular materials behave when mixed together in a moving container
